A solution of sucrose (molar mass `= 342 "g mol"^(-1)`) has been prepared by dissolving 68.5g of sucrose in 1000g of water. The freezing point of the solution obtained will be :
(`K_(f)` for water `= 1.86 "K kg mol"^(-1)`)

A

`-0.570C`

B

`-0.372C`

C

`-0.520`

D

`+0.372C`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
